Subject: WinCollect Version Compatibility
I would add to this that you should ensure that you are adding any new agents before you upgrade. If you delay upgrading WinCollect, you will NOT be able to add any new agents as the communication issue will prevent new agents from adding in the QRadar user interface.
As mentioned:
1. Events are still sent to QRadar.
2. You cannot edit your remote the log sources.
3. You cannot add new agents in managed mode as they will not be able to register with the Console appliance.
If you need to make a change to an existing agent, you could potentially flip it to stand-alone in a pinch. You can edit the install_config.txt file and removing the value in the ConfigurationServer= field. This would allow you to install the Configuration Console for WinCollect 7 to edit any critical log sources if an issue pops up. You'll want to make sure you also make the same change on the Console side, even if the management is down until you upgrade your WinCollect versions. That way, in the future if you add the ConfigurationServer= value back in, it will get the lastest log source update from the Console after you upgraded. Just make sure you note any agents you need to put back in managed mode later.
Sections 2 & 3 from this article does discuss how to set WinCollect 7 agents from managed to stand-alone mode, if you need to make an important log source change and how to install the Configuration Console.
I would check with your customer if they need to add any WinCollect agents before you upgrade, just to ensure those hosts are sending events. As after you upgrade and the communcation issue is present, you won't be able to add any new WinCollect agents.

Subject: WinCollect Version Compatibility
- Speaking from experience, you will still get logs after updating the appliance, yes. Management will be an issue as you pointed out.
- Management features will not work (ability to configure WinCollect log sources, including new ones, from QRadar); Existing APARs, CVEs.
My recommendation is to update relatively quickly, but if you acknowledge the above, it's not critical.
